3 hours ago3 hr Author 26TH MAY“Killer” looks to be slowing but its commanding lead at the top last week means that even that can’t prevent it securing a third week at the top with a further 73,882 copies finding buyers, that brings its cumulative total to 292,791 easing itself into the top 10 YTD. Kylie does close the gap nominally as she suffered a smaller decrease of 3% to 40,783And yet there isn’t much else around to challenge “Killer” either, The Adventures of Stevie V hold at No 3 on just 37,043 and the New Kids On The Block complete a static Top 4 on a mere 30,294 but you'll note the entire top 4 are in decline saleswise, En Vogue offer a ray of hope climbing 7-5 (27,047) but it’s a small one.Things look brighter at No 6 with a ten place climb for Scots band The Chimes. They’ve done an updated version of U2’s “I Still Haven’t Found What I’m Looking For” which made No 6, let’s hope the curse of that position can be broken by this version. Both their previous singles failed to dent the top 50 so it’s a marked upturn in their chart fortunes, this single shifted 26,418 copies last week.Getting their second top 10 single in a row Mantronix call upon Wondress again and “Take Your Time” has moved 19-11-10 (16,592) to nudge into the big ten.Beats International inch 10-9 (20,043) with a slight sales increase, and just above them are two fallers, Paula Abdul slips 5-7 (22,338) and Madonna slips 6-8 (21,199) but she’ll be focusing on her new album “I’m Breathless” which is in stores now.1- KILLER- Adamski (73,882)2- BETTER THE DEVIL YOU KNOW- Kylie Minogue (40,783)3- DIRTY CASH- Adventures Of Stevie V (37,043)4- COVER GIRL- New Kids On The Block (30,294)5- HOLD ON- En Vogue (27,047)6- I STILL HAVEN’T FOUND WHAT I’M LOOKING FOR- The Chimes (26,416)7- OPPOSITES ATTRACT- Paula Abdul duet with Wild Pair (22,338)8- VOGUE- Madonna (21,199)9- WON’T TALK ABOUT IT- Beats International Ft Lindy Layton (20,043)10- TAKE YOUR TIME- Mantronix (16,592)
